All attorneys offer legal counsel, but unique duties change dependant upon their specialization. For instance, protection attorneys appear in criminal courtroom on behalf of clients who are billed with crimes.

Most lawyers do the job in Workplace settings for legal methods. Others get the job done for state, local and federal governments. General public defenders usually look in court, but for many other lawyers, court docket appearances are a small component in their obligations. In some rare situations, attorneys might vacation to fulfill with purchasers in their properties, hospitals, or prisons.
